CVE-2013-2984: Path Traversal

First published: Wed Jul 03 2013(Updated: )

Directory traversal vulnerability in IBM Sterling B2B Integrator 5.1 and 5.2 and Sterling File Gateway 2.1 and 2.2 allows remote authenticated users to read or modify files via unspecified vectors.
